IMPORTANT INFORMATIONAPPLICABLE TO ALL BENEFITS

Applying to joinServing officers can apply to join the scheme at any time by completing a medical underwriting application form which is available from the Federation Office. The first three monthly subscriptions are free of charge when joining the scheme for the first time. New student officer recruits to the police service may join the scheme without the need for the completion of the medical underwriting application form and their first 104 weeks of service are free of charge. The Federation and/or Philip Williams & Co reserve the right to decline any applications.

Subscription collectionSubscriptions are collected monthly by deduction direct from salary/pension unless that is not possible when alternative arrangements may be agreed. Monthly subscription payments must be maintained in order to remain a member of the scheme and to qualify for any benefits.

InsurersA list of the insurers is available on request. Full policy wordings for certain policy sections are available to download via QR codes. These may also be available at the Federation Office, on the Federation Website or by visiting the Group Scheme section ofwww.philipwilliams.co.uk

How to cancel your coverIn the event that you need to cancel your cover please contact the Federation Office.

Career breaks, maternityleave, secondment or livingoverseasThose going on a career break, maternity leave, secondment or are living overseas must contact the Federation Office to identify if cover can be maintained.

Retirement fromthe Police ServiceServing officers upon retirement may remain in the scheme as a retired member by submitting a completed membership continuation form to the Federation Office prior to retirement. Individuals are not eligible to join the scheme after their retirement date.

Transfer, resignationor dismissalServing officers who transfer, resign or are dismissed from the police service are not eligible to remain in the scheme and all membership and benefits will cease including any cohabiting partner extension.

EXPLANATION OF BENEFITS

Life InsuranceOn death of a member covered under the scheme the cash benefit detailed in the current benefits table will be paid. The policy is written in Trust so that if a member dies the proceeds can be paid by the Trustees to the member’s beneficiaries quickly, free of tax and without having to wait for probate. Members should ensure that they have an up-to-date beneficiary nominated and have lodged the details with the Federation Office in order to assist the Trustees in the event of a claim. If a member or covered partner aged 63 or under receives a terminal prognosis of 12 months or less, they may apply to the Trustees for an advance of the death benefit of 49% of the relevant sum insured.

Child Death GrantThis benefit is paid upon the death of a dependent child of a serving member, aged between 6 months and 17 years.

Permanent Total DisablementPayable when a member is unable to perform any gainful employment and is unable to exist independently requiring continual supervision for activities of daily living as a result of an accident.

Accidental Loss of Useand Permanent Disabling Injuries BenefitVariable Benefits paid in the event of:-- Loss of sight in one or both eyes- Loss of use of one or more limbs- Total loss of hearing in one or both ears- Total loss of speech- Total loss of use of:- a) back or spine (excluding cervical) without cord involvement b) neck or cervical spine without cord involvement c) shoulder, elbow or wrist d) hip, knee or ankle- Loss of or total loss of use of:- a) foot below the level of the ankle (talofibular joint) b) thumb c) one forefinger or big toe d) any other finger e) any other toe

Sick Pay Benefit (Regulation 28)If a member suffers a reduction in pay under Police Regulations or terms of employment, the benefits as shown in the policy will become payable. Benefits under this section for Police Staff are shown in the full policy wording. The benefit ceases on return to work or if the member retires, resigns, is discharged from the police service, or fails to pay the monthly scheme subscription. In addition the benefit shall not be payable if the member has been offered reasonable adjusted duties with a return to full pay and has declined such duties without reasonable cause. Any overpayment due to a reversal in the decision by Humberside Police which results in a resumption of pay (including any back payment) or due to a failure by the member to inform the insurers of a return to work must be repaid in a prompt and timely manner.

Unrecovered Criminal Court CompensationCover is provided for serving officers only. If, as a result of an on-duty assault, compensation you have been awarded by the Court has not been paid within six months from the payment date of the award a benefit payment will be made.

Unsociable Hours BenefitIf a serving officer sustains bodily injury following an accident or contracts sickness resulting in total disablement entirely preventing that Insured Person from engaging in or giving attention to his/her usual occupation We will pay a benefit equal to 7.5% of the Insured Person’s basic Scale Pay hourly rate while the Insured Person is unable to work their Unsociable Hours that had been scheduled prior to the commencement of disablement as recorded in Police Force records.

We will not pay for scheduled Unsociable Hours for the first 14 days of each period of disablement. The maximum benefit payable in respect of this extension is £60 per week

Hospitalisation Benefit - Payable when admitted to hospital as an in-patient between midnight and 07.00 as a result of an accident or illness.

Temporary Total Disablement (including Post Traumatic Stress Disorder) This benefit is payable as a result of an accident that results in the temporary total disablement of a member. A member will be considered temporarily totally disabled if the member is unable to perform police duties. Benefit will also be paid under this section if a member suffers Post Traumatic Stress Disorder as a result of attending an incident on police duty. Such Post Traumatic Stress Disorder must be the clear result of a single incident that was documented in the police records and be of sufficient severity to prevent the performing of the duties of a police officer. The benefit will be paid for a maximum of 104 weeks, after the first 7 days. Benefit ceases on return to duty or discharge from the police service.

Infection of HIV/AIDS on dutyCover is provided for serving officers only. If, as aresult of a documented duty related incident youbecome infected with the HIV/AIDS virus, a benefitpayment will be made.

Assault BenefitThis benefit is payable where a member whilst on police duty suffers an assault with a firearm, knife or other sharp instrument which results in actual physical injury which renders the member unfit for duty for a period of three consecutive days or more.

Burns causing permanent disfigurementor scarringIf during the Period of Insurance an Accident occurs to a Serving Officer while on police duty and results in Bodily Injury resulting in burns causing permanent disfigurement or scarring of their:a. Neck, face outer ear (Pinna) or head exposed to view of at least one square centimetre or two centimetres in length from Burns the minimum Benefit shown below will be payable.Permanent scarring or permanent Burns covering a greater area or length will be assessed according to size, area it covers, visual impact, and in relation tothe minimum benefit payable of £300 and the maximum benefit payable of £5,000 for permanent disfigurement or permanent scarring covering the whole face.The benefit amount payable will not take into account any psychological effects.Maximum benefit £5,000Minimum benefit £300b. BodyIf an Accident occurs to a Serving Officer while on police duty and causes Bodily Injury resulting in Burns causing permanent disfigurement or scarring of their to the Body and the permanent scarring or permanent disfigurement affect an area of at least 4.5% of the total body area the appropriate amount will be paid in accordance with the amount shown below:

4.5% of the total body surface area £1,5009% or more of the total body surface area £3,00018% or more of the total body surface area £4,00027% or more of the total body surface area £5,000

This benefit does not cover disfigurement or scarring by any other cause other than Burns

Specific Definitions applicable to this section of the policy:

BodyThe head (excluding the Face) neck, trunk, legs and arms.

BurnsFull thickness, third degree burns resulting in a permanent scar.

FaceThe area bordered by the natural hairline surrounding the forehead, the front of the ears and the lower jaw.

Paraplegia/Quadriplegia Benefit If the member suffers injuries resulting in quadriplegia an additional benefit of £50,000 will be payable.If injuries result in paraplegia an additional benefit of £25,000 become payable.

Coma BenefitIf the member suffers injury resulting in continuous unconscious state a benefit of £25 per night will be payable for up to 51 weeks commencing after the first seven nights.

Convalescence BenefitIf an officer has to stay in a Convalescent Home on therecommendation of a medical practitioner a benefit of:£70 for stays at Castlebrae, Auchterader or £40 for stays at St Andrew’s, Harrogate and payable in respect of any one accident or illness.

Childcare ExpensesUp to £15 per hour up to a maximum of £1,000 per claim.

Court attendance during scheduled night shiftsIf a serving officer is required to attend a Court hearing whilst scheduled to work a night shift and as aresult loses their entitlement to the Unsociable Hours benefit for that night, we will pay a benefit per night shift up to a maximum of five nights.

Dental Injury and Emergency Benefit This policy provides cover for Dental Expensesin the event of:- Dental Injury- Emergency Dental Treatment- Dentist Call-out Fees- Hospitalisation- Mouth CancerDefinitions are shown in the full policy wording.

Making a dental claimNo prior authorisation is required. Undergo the treatment, pay the dentist direct, and subsequently submit a claim. Please ensure that proof of treatment and receipts of costs are obtained. Claim forms are available from the Federation Office.

This policy covers the me mber, their cohabiting partner and their unmarried dependent children under 18 years (or under 22 years if in full time education) all normally resident in the family home, for any number of trips in any year up to 60 days per trip. It covers travel in the United Kingdom and worldwide.

The main sections of cover are:- Cancellation and curtailment up to £5,000- Emergency medical expenses up to £10,000,000- Personal Baggage up to £2,000- Personal money up to £500- Public liability up to £2,000,000- Personal Accident up to £20,000

Other benefits are included. Please see travel policy for full details.

In the case of medical emergency please contact our nominated emergency service, on telephone number+44 (0) 20 7183 3751Please quote policy number MT17/1512

Other claims should be reported toPhilip Williams and Company on

01925 600 [email protected]

Main conditions and exclusionsCover under this policy ceases at age 75.

The policy will not cover you if any of the following apply to you, a travelling companion, an immediate relative, close business associate or someone upon whom your trip depends whether they are travelling with you or not (including any third party with whom you may be staying on your trip):1. You/they were aware of any reason why the trip could be cancelled or curtailed.2. You/they were travelling against the advice of a medical practitioner or in order to get medical treatment abroad.3. You/they have been diagnosed as having a terminal illness.

If there is any change in a person’s health between the date the policyis issued and the start date of a trip you must still comply with theHealth Warranty.

If you are unsure please notify Philip Williams & Co immediately.

An excess of £50 is applicable for most policy sections. The excess is payable per person, per section, per insured incident subject to a maximum of £100.

There are significant limitations and exclusions of cover for property, including valuables and money, that is left unattended or out of your immediate control and supervision. Please also note the requirementsfor notifications of loss/theft and the need for reports.

UK AND EUROPEAN MOTOR BREAKDOWN

Comprehensive motor breakdown cover for you and your partner including:- Roadside Assistance/Recovery- Home Assist- Alternative Travel- Emergency Overnight Accommodation- Misfuel Assist- Lack of Fuel- Message Service- Caravans & Trailers- Keys- European Assistance

How to make a claim If the car, motorcycle, campervan/motorhome/non-commercial van under 3.5 tonnes you or your partner are travelling in or any caravan or trailer of a proprietary make you are towing which is fitted with a standard towing hitch and does not exceed 7 metres/23 feet suffers a breakdown caused by a mechanical or electrical failure, misfuel, lack of fuel, accident, theft, vandalism, fire, or flat tyre which immediately renders the vehicle immobilised, please call our 24 hour Control Centre on

telephone 0333 600 7361 or 01206 714 886For assistance in mainland Europe please call

telephone +44 1206 714 886Please have the name of the covered member, your return telephone number, vehicle registration number and precise location available when requesting assistance.

0333 numbers are chargeable at a local rate including from mobile telephones. They are usually included in network providers “free minute” packages. Please program the Control Centre’s telephone number in you and your partner’s mobile telephones.

All use of this service is available for the covered member and their partner. We consider a ‘partner’ any person married, civil partnered, or cohabiting with the covered member at the time of the incident. Any claim will be validated with Philip Williams and Company, or other such administrative organisation, with costs for any claims from non-eligible persons being the responsibility of the claimant.

Cover will apply during the period of insurance and within the territorial limits. There is no age limit to the car, motorcycle, or car-derived van for breakdowns occurring in the UK. A vehicle age limit of ten years applies outside the UK.
